Separating brand new dollar bills

hydeman-dollar-billsWhen you receive a brand new stack of dollars bills in your cash register, it can be a pain for many reasons. When dollar bills are straight from the mint, they are incredibly sticky. If you are not careful, you may end up giving away more dollar bills than you hoped to. No one likes losing money and your employer may not be so forgiving if you tell them about how you have given away extra money.

There are plenty of horror stories on the Internet of regular people realizing that when they balanced their checkbook that they are now hundreds of dollars short.

So what can be done about this? Obviously the easiest way to do this is to double or even triple check your stacks of dollar bills when you are handing the bills out to customers (or vice versa, you’re handing them to a business).

If you’re getting a big stack of fresh bills, the most effective way of separating the bills is to take a stack of bills, fan it out, and spray it with glass cleaner. When you spray the bills, they begin to curl a little bit and it allows the bills to be handled easier.  Usually, it is best to keep a bottle of glass cleaner handy underneath your cash register so it is always available.

If you are still worried about the bills sticking together, you can alternate the bills either by sticking old ones in between each other or having the bills face up or down, alternately.

Keeping bank bags secure when transporting money

money-bag-security-hydeman

Criminals have been known to target people who handle money as they walk out of their place of business.

If you walk out of a business with a bag of money that is marked as a store bag, you’re basically wearing a big bulls-eye on your back. Whether you’re talking out of the business heading to the bank to make your daily deposit or you’re heading into the bank, you need to protect your deposit. A quick and simple tip is to disguise the deposit bag.

A safety tip that a female bank employer uses is that their all-female management crew was feeling particularly vulnerable when going to make deposits. They needed a way to disguise their deposit bag. They ended up coming up with the idea of using old purses and handbags to disguise the bag.

When they were ready to take their daily deposit to the bank, they would place the bank deposit bag inside one of their purses or handbags. They would remove their name tags to disguise themselves as just a typical customers when they walked out of the store.

Movie Security: Catch Me If You Can

Some of the best American films have focused on security, whether it be money or secret documents. This blog series will talk about the security questions posed in movies from flaws and or successes of specific security systems.

Catch Me If You Can was released in 2002 and it was a movie based on the life of Frank Abagnale (played by Leonardo DiCaprio). By his 19th birthday, he was conning millions of dollars by posing as a pilot for Pan American, a doctor in Georgia and a parish prosecutor in Louisiana. He successfully completed cons by forging checks.

catch-me-if-you-can

Eventually, Frank Abagnale is caught when he was 21. I will not ruin the ending for you but Abagnale was able to reduce his time in prison by working for the the FBI and helping them create checks which are unforgeable.

The real Frank Abagnale is still alive and well. After serving less than five years in prison, Abagnale was released in 1974 under the condition that he would help the federal authorities with crimes committed by fraud and scam artists. He did not receive pay for this work. Because of his criminal record, it was hard for him to get and keep a job. However, he ended up getting a job with a bank after approaching them with an offer. He asked for $500 to speak to the bank about various tricks with “paperhangers” that are used to defraud banks. He then asked the bank to give his name out to other banks and Abagnale & Associates was formed, which was a security consultant agency that advises businesses on fraud.

Because of his work with legal fraud detection and avoidance consulting, Abagnale is now a legitimate millionaire. He still works with the FBI to this day and has been associated with them for over 35 years, teaching at the FBI Academy and doing lectures at FBI field offices in the UNited States. He is a faculty member at the National Advocacy Center, a member of the Board of Editors for Bank Fraud and IT Security and the Financial Fraud Law Report. His website states that his business has helped over 14,000 financial institutions, corporations and law enforcement agencies by using his fraud prevention program.

Here are just a few of his many accomplishments in security:

  • Standard Register Company–since the early 1980s worked with and developed security features used on car titles, birth certificates, doctors’ prescription pads, negotiable instruments, packaging and luxury items.
  • Novell–helped develop identity management software used by thousands of corporations, governments and financial institutions.
  • Affinion Group—helped develop PrivacyGuard, a credit monitoring service now used by over 6 million Americans, as well as in Canada and the United Kingdom.
  • ADP—designed their current payroll check issued more than 800 million times a year for the payrolls of thousands of corporations.
  • First Data Corp (FDC)—designed the Integrated Payment Systems (IPS) Check currently the official bank check of over 3,000 financial institutions.
  • Safechecks, Inc.—designed the SuperCheck and SuperBusiness Check considered to be the most secure checks in the world and used by thousands of municipalities, mortgage companies, title and escrow offices, and corporations.
  • Appleton Papers—designed the Frank W. Abagnale signature watermark paper. One of the most secure papers in the world with numerous security features built into the paper stock and distributed exclusively by Standard Register Company, USA.
  • Audemars Piguet—designed the anti-counterfeiting technology incorporated in one of the world’s most luxurious watches.
  • Leigh-Mardon (Australia)—one of the world’s most sophisticated secure document printers and manufacturer of credit cards and smart cards. Helped design the Australian passport, Australian postal money order and numerous official international bank checks.
  • The 41st Parameter—partnered with and help develop ImageMask—software that digitally blocks information on checks and documents from being seen online. This technology is used by some of the nation’s largest banks.
  • Staples, Inc.—partnered with the world’s largest office supply store bringing security products and solutions to their consumer and business customers.
  • Sanford uni-ball—helped develop the uni-ball 207 writing instrument. The only pen in the world that cannot be altered by chemicals or solvents. Over 20 million sold annually in the United States alone.
  • In the past 31 years Mr. Abagnale has worked with 65% of the Fortune 500 Companies in America.
  • Author of three books on white collar crime and identity theft—“The Art of the Steal”, “The Real U Guide to Identity Theft”, and “Stealing Your Life”
  • Designed SequrZ secure number font used by thousands of corporations, government agencies and financial institutions to secure the written and dollar amounts on negotiable instruments. Click here to see image.

A large amount of a teller’s day includes counting currency, walking to and from vaults, checking totals, verifying transactions and interacting with customers. With all of their responsibilities, lines can get long, and customers can get impatient. Tellers are simply too busy at times to get them in and out of the building or drive-through fast enough to make them feel good about the experience.

With the use of an automated currency recycler, however, tellers are able to cut deposit transaction times in half and decrease cash dispense times by up to 40% as well. The currency recycler automates the acceptance, authentication and validation of bank notes while making them instantly available for dispensing to customers and helping tellers to expedite the process. Thus, instead of sitting behind the wheel stewing over how they are already late and still need to go to the pharmacy and pick up the kids, customers can pull up, roll down the window and, moments later, be on their way. Imagine the positive feedback and bank loyalty that will result from that kind of experience. When it’s been a busy day, and a bank doesn’t make it busier, a busy customer will tell their friends.

Automated currency recyclers also improve efficiency through decreasing the need for personnel and staff. The recyclers are so efficient that managers have discovered that fewer staff are required for the same amount of work. This saves you not only in the expenses of carrying extra employees, but also in maintaining overtime hours and costs. With the currency recycler, two tellers can do the amount of work that formerly required three, which can save you thousands in yearly expenses. Plus, with the automated currency recycler, the cash-balancing process at the start and end of each day can be reduced by up to 20 minutes, saving tellers and managers even more time on the clock.
